移动机器人控制软件
————
移动机器人控制软件是一套专门设计用于控制和管理移动机器人的软件系统。它集成了多种算法和技术,如路径规划、运动控制、传感器融合、决策制定等,以实现机器人的自主导航、避障、任务执行等功能。这类软件通常运行在机器人的嵌入式系统或上位机(如PC、平板电脑)上,通过与机器人硬件的交互,实现对机器人行为的精确控制。
软件功能
  • 路径规划与导航
  • 运动控制
  • 传感器融合
  • 远程监控与调试
路径规划与导航

根据任务目标和环境信息,规划出最优或可行的移动路径,并引导机器人沿该路径行驶。这通常涉及到地图构建、定位、路径搜索等算法。
运动控制

控制机器人的运动速度和方向,确保机器人能够平稳、准确地按照规划路径行驶。这包括速度控制、加速度控制、转向控制等。

传感器融合

整合来自不同传感器的数据(如激光雷达、摄像头、惯性测量单元等),以提高机器人对环境的感知能力。传感器融合技术可以帮助机器人更准确地识别障碍物、定位自身位置等。




远程监控与调试

提供远程监控和调试接口,允许用户实时查看机器人的运行状态和任务执行情况,并进行必要的调试和优化。









软件特点
高度集成化
将多种算法和技术集成在一个软件系统中,实现机器人控制的全面覆盖。
实时性强
对机器人的运动控制和决策制定具有高度的实时性要求,以确保机器人能够迅速响应环境变化和任务需求。
可扩展性强
支持模块化设计和插件式扩展,方便用户根据实际需求进行功能定制和升级。
易用性高
提供友好的用户界面和操作流程,降低用户的学习和使用成本。